Abstract

Process for producing ozonised compositions rich in bioactive oxygen through a double ozonisation process comprising three production phases: phase (i): ozonise one or more natural and/or synthetic raw materials, phase (ii): mix the raw materials until formation of a homogeneous mixture, phase (iii): ozonise the homogenous mixture to obtain the ozonised composition. This process for producing ozonised compositions through a double ozonisation process permits furnishing a greater quantity of bioactive oxygen in the final composition thereof and providing a better quality of available bioactive nutrients in the composition thereof. This double ozonisation process technique permits obtaining ozonised compositions which stimulate and promote natural processes of oxygenation, nutrition and cell hydration by virtue of the double ozonisation process permitting the generation of synergy of the raw materials, activating the active principles of the composition thereof, permitting stimulating and activating the natural processes of repair and regeneration of cell tissue in general. En la actualidad en Io que respecta al estado de Ia técnica, se conoce por las patentes de ozonización de aceites de origen vegeta! ozonizadas; donde se somete a ozonización a un solo aceite, bajo un sólo proceso de ozonización, hasta el punto de saturación de los aceites, llegando hasta el grado de solidificación de éste. Los procesos de ozonización de aceites como parte del estado de la técnica, que llegan al estado de saturación de los aceites; presentan las siguientes desventajas:At present, as regards the state of the art, it is known from the ozonation patents of oils of vegetative origin. ozonated; where ozone is subjected to a single oil, under a single ozonation process, to the point of saturation of the oils, reaching the degree of solidification of it. Ozonization processes of oils as part of the state of the art, which reach the state of saturation of the oils; They present the following disadvantages:

1. Los hacen muy estables, dificultando el enlace químico con otras materias primas para Ia elaboración de una composición. 2. Elevan mucho el PH del aceite al punto de tener que procesarlo para disminuir su PH.1. They make them very stable, making chemical bonding with other raw materials difficult for the preparation of a composition. 2. They raise the pH of the oil a lot to the point of having to process it to lower its pH.

3. En los efectos terapéuticos de su aplicación tópica, provocan una reacción tan brusca y severa en el tejido dérmico, que provocan ardor, enrojecimiento y picazón en Ia piel.3. In the therapeutic effects of its topical application, they cause such a sudden and severe reaction in the dermal tissue, which cause burning, redness and itching in the skin.

4. Y en los efectos terapéuticos de su ingesta vía oral, ya sea en aceites o en cápsulas; en algunos individuos provoca vómitos y/o nauseas.4. And in the therapeutic effects of its oral intake, either in oils or in capsules; in some individuals it causes vomiting and / or nausea.

DESCRIPCIÓN DEL PROCESO DE ELABORACIÓN DE LA INVENCIÓN (i) FASE:DESCRIPTION OF THE PROCESS OF ELABORATING THE INVENTION (i) PHASE:

La primera fase del proceso de elaboración de las composiciones ozonizadas, consiste en someter ai primer proceso de ozonización de ia invención, sometiendo a ozonización a una o más materias primas de origen natural y/o sintético como ingredientes constitutivos de una composición particular; ozonizando en forma individual y por separado, a una o más materias primas de Ia fórmula, Io cual va a provocar por Ia reacción del ozono con Ia materia prima, una activación de los principios activos de cada uno de los nutrientes contenidos en cada materia prima, los cuales van a quedar disponibles para hacer sinergia con los otros ingredientes constitutivos de una composición en particular, cuando pase a Ia (ii) faseThe first phase of the process of preparing the ozonated compositions consists in submitting to the first ozonation process of the invention, subjecting to ozonation one or more raw materials of natural and / or synthetic origin as ingredients constituting a particular composition; ozonation individually and separately, to one or more raw materials of the formula, which will cause by the reaction of the ozone with the raw material, an activation of the active ingredients of each of the nutrients contained in each raw material , which will be available to make synergy with the other constituent ingredients of a particular composition, when it passes to the (ii) phase

Esta primera fase de Ia invención, consiste en ozonizar a una o más materias primas de Ia composición, ozonizándolas en forma individual y por separado; sometiéndola a reaccionar con el ozono hasta el punto de producir una mezcla de gas ozono en Ia matriz de Ia materia prima, provocando una mezcla rica en monocitos de ozono, ozónidos, ozónidos oligoméricos y diversos productos ricos en oxigeno activo, de tipo peróxidos, hidroperóxidos oxigeno bioactivo; pero sin llegar al grado de saturación; es decir, que Ia materia prima mantenga su grado de insaturado. Este procedimiento se puede lograr con los diferentes tipos de materias primas de origen natural, Ia que en su gran mayoría se encuentran en estado insaturado y/o sus derivados; y/o materias primas sintéticas insaturadas y/o sus derivados; los cuales serán expuestos al burbujeo del ozono en dosificaciones gammas/horas, cuyas dosificaciones se calculan de acuerdo a dos ítems: (a) al grado de saturación de Ia materia prima, para que al ser expuesta al burbujeo de ozono, mantenga su estado insaturado; y (b) de acuerdo al grado del PH que posea Ia materia prima; para que ésta al ser expuesta al burbujeo del ozono no aumente el grado PH a rangos indeseables, logrando así un PH balanceadoThis first phase of the invention consists of ozonation to one or more raw materials of the composition, ozonizing them individually and separately; subjecting it to react with ozone to the point of producing a mixture of ozone gas in the matrix of the raw material, causing a rich mixture of monocytes of ozone, ozonides, oligomeric ozonides and various products rich in active oxygen, of the peroxide type, hydroperoxides bioactive oxygen; but without reaching the degree of saturation; that is, that the raw material maintains its unsaturated grade. This procedure can be achieved with the different types of raw materials of natural origin, the vast majority of which are in an unsaturated state and / or their derivatives; and / or synthetic unsaturated raw materials and / or their derivatives; which will be exposed to the bubbling of ozone in dosages gammas / hours, whose dosages are calculated according to two items: (a) the degree of saturation of the raw material, so that when exposed to the bubbling of ozone, maintain its unsaturated state ; and (b) according to the degree of the PH that the raw material possesses; so that this when exposed to the bubbling of ozone does not increase the PH degree to undesirable ranges, thus achieving a balanced PH

En esta primera fase del proceso de elaboración de composiciones ozonizadas; consiste en colocar Ia materia prima en forma individual en un recipiente esterilizado y someterla al burbujeo del ozono, (cuando las materias primas se encuentran en estado liquido); sometiéndola al burbujeo del ozono a través de una sonda estéril introducida hasta Ia base del recipiente, conectada a un equipo generador de ozono; el cual es alimentado de un tubo de oxigeno para uso medicinal, que genera gas de ozono de acuerdo a las dosificaciones gammas/minutos que van desde 1 gamma a 300 gammas por minuto y los tiempos de exposición del burbujeo del ozono en una materia prima particular, van desde una exposición desde 1 minuto a 10 horas de exposición del gas de ozono; cuyas dosificaciones de gammas/minutos y tiempos de exposición a Ia mezcla del gas ozono van ha ser calculadas dependiendo del grado del PH de Ia materia prima, con Ia finalidad de lograr un PH balanceado; y de acuerdo al grado de saturación de Ia materia prima, para que ésta mantenga su estado insaturado.In this first phase of the process of preparing ozonated compositions; consists of placing the raw material individually in a sterilized container and subjecting it to the bubbling of the ozone, (when the raw materials are in a liquid state); subjecting it to the bubbling of the ozone through a sterile probe introduced up to the base of the container, connected to an ozone generating equipment; which is fed from an oxygen tube for medicinal use, which generates ozone gas according to the gamma / minute dosages ranging from 1 gamma to 300 gammas per minute and the times of exposure of the ozone bubbling in a particular raw material , ranging from an exposure from 1 minute to 10 hours of ozone gas exposure; whose dosages of gammas / minutes and times of exposure to the ozone gas mixture are to be calculated depending on the PH grade of the raw material, with the purpose of achieving a balanced PH; and according to the degree of saturation of the raw material, so that it maintains its unsaturated state.

Cuando Ia materia prima se encuentra en estado coloidal o en forma de gel; ésta debe ser batida suavemente mientras esta siendo sometida al burbujeo del ozono, para que Ia mezcla del gas de ozono quede disuelto homogéneamente en Ia matriz de la materia prima. Y si esta materia prima se encontrará en estado sólido; primero se tiene que someter a pulverización, para luego ser disuelta en un solvente de origen acuoso u oleoso, antes de ser sometida a esta primera fase de ozonización.When the raw material is in a colloidal state or in the form of a gel; This must be whipped gently while it is being subjected to the bubbling of the ozone, so that the ozone gas mixture is homogeneously dissolved in the matrix of the raw material. And if this raw material will be in solid state; first it has to be sprayed, and then dissolved in a solvent of aqueous or oily origin, before being subjected to this first ozonation phase.
